Strategic Summary

Canva AI and Midjourney represent two fundamentally different approaches to AI-powered visual creation, each serving distinct organizational needs and marketing workflows. Canva AI is an integrated design platform that combines image generation with templates, editing, and publishing tools—designed for marketing teams that need to produce on-brand assets at scale without specialized design skills. Midjourney is a specialized image generation engine optimized for creating highly detailed, artistic, and conceptually sophisticated visuals, favored by teams with dedicated creative roles or agencies that prioritize aesthetic control and uniqueness.

Canva AI's strategic positioning centers on democratizing design for non-designers and enabling rapid asset production across campaigns, social media, presentations, and collateral. It's built for CMOs managing lean creative teams or organizations where marketing generalists need to move fast without bottlenecking on design resources. The platform's strength lies in its ecosystem—templates, brand kits, collaboration features, and direct publishing integrations mean a marketer can ideate, generate, refine, and distribute in one tool. This is particularly valuable for teams managing high-volume content calendars, A/B testing creative variations, or maintaining brand consistency across dozens of channels simultaneously.

Midjourney's positioning appeals to organizations where visual differentiation and creative excellence are competitive advantages, and where dedicated designers or creative directors guide the output. It excels at generating concept art, hero imagery, and campaign-defining visuals that feel premium and distinctive—the kind of work that stops scrolling. Midjourney users typically iterate through multiple generations, refine prompts with precision, and integrate outputs into larger design workflows. This tool is ideal for brands launching flagship campaigns, agencies pitching high-stakes creative concepts, or organizations where the visual asset itself is a core brand differentiator rather than a supporting element.

Choose Canva AI when...

Choose Canva AI if your team is managing high-volume content production, needs to maintain strict brand guidelines across multiple channels, or lacks dedicated design resources. It's ideal for CMOs running lean creative teams, managing social media calendars, producing sales collateral, or needing rapid iteration on campaign variations. The integrated workflow and template library make it the faster path from concept to published asset.

Choose Midjourney when...

Choose Midjourney if your organization prioritizes visual differentiation as a brand strategy, has dedicated designers or creative directors guiding the process, or is producing flagship campaign assets where uniqueness and artistic quality are non-negotiable. It's better for agencies, luxury brands, or teams where the generated image is the primary creative output rather than one element in a larger marketing system.
